本文目录导读:
随着互联网的飞速发展,服务器已经成为支撑各种在线业务的重要基础设施,建设高效服务器,不仅能够提升用户体验,还能为企业节省成本,本文将从需求分析、硬件选型、软件配置、网络优化、安全防护等方面,详细解析建设服务器的全过程。
需求分析
1、业务类型:需要明确服务器所承载的业务类型,如网站、游戏、数据库等,不同业务对服务器的性能、稳定性、安全性等要求有所不同。
2、用户规模:根据用户规模预测,合理规划服务器硬件配置,如需承载大量用户,应考虑采用集群、分布式等架构。
图片来源于网络,如有侵权联系删除
3、数据存储需求:分析数据存储需求,包括数据量、增长速度、存储方式等,根据需求选择合适的存储设备,如硬盘、SSD等。
4、网络需求:分析服务器所需的网络带宽、接入方式等,如需承载高并发访问,应考虑采用高速网络设备。
5、安全需求:根据业务类型,评估安全风险,制定相应的安全策略,如需保障数据安全,可考虑采用加密、备份等措施。
硬件选型
1、CPU:根据业务需求,选择性能稳定、功耗合理的CPU,如需承载高并发访问,可考虑采用多核CPU。
2、内存:内存容量应满足业务需求,同时考虑内存带宽,可选用ECC内存,提高数据安全性。
3、硬盘:根据数据存储需求,选择合适的硬盘类型,如需高速读写,可选用SSD;如需大容量存储,可选用大容量硬盘。
4、主板:选择稳定、兼容性强的主板,确保硬件设备的正常运行。
图片来源于网络,如有侵权联系删除
5、电源:选择高品质、高效率的电源,确保服务器稳定运行。
软件配置
1、操作系统:根据业务需求,选择合适的操作系统,如需高性能、稳定性的服务器,可考虑使用Linux操作系统。
2、服务软件:根据业务类型,安装相应的服务软件,如需承载网站业务,可安装Apache、Nginx等。
3、数据库:根据数据存储需求,选择合适的数据库,如MySQL、Oracle等。
4、虚拟化技术:如需实现高可用、负载均衡等功能,可考虑采用虚拟化技术。
网络优化
1、网络架构:根据业务需求,设计合理的网络架构,如需承载高并发访问,可考虑采用负载均衡、CDN等技术。
2、网络设备:选择性能稳定、带宽充足的网络设备,如交换机、路由器等。
图片来源于网络,如有侵权联系删除
3、网络优化:通过优化TCP/IP参数、调整网络带宽等方式,提高网络性能。
安全防护
1、防火墙:部署防火墙,防止恶意攻击和非法访问。
2、入侵检测系统:部署入侵检测系统,实时监控服务器安全状况。
3、数据备份:定期备份服务器数据,确保数据安全。
4、权限管理:严格控制用户权限,防止非法操作。
建设高效服务器是一个系统工程,需要从需求分析、硬件选型、软件配置、网络优化、安全防护等多个方面进行综合考虑,只有全面、细致地做好每一环节,才能确保服务器稳定、高效地运行。
标签: #建设服务器需要
评论列表